Definition of «logic»

The term logic refers to a systematic method or reasoning that is used to establish facts and draw conclusions based on evidence. It involves using deductive reasoning, which starts with general principles and applies them to specific situations in order to arrive at logical conclusions. Logic is often associated with critical thinking and problem-solving skills, as it requires analyzing information and making sound judgments based on the available data.
